Best practices to optimize distribution center operations and lift truck fleet utilization for 2022.

Whether replenishing retail locations or facilitating direct-to-consumer deliveries, you’re tasked with moving inventory more efficiently than ever to meet growing demand, making accuracy and flexibility imperative. This white paper highlights best practices to optimize distribution center operations and help leverage lift truck fleets for best-in-class performance.
